The Problem: When Stock Shocks Can't Keep Up
Many drivers experience a noticeable degradation in their vehicle's handling and ride quality over time, especially with trucks and SUVs subjected to heavier loads or demanding terrain. Stock shocks often prove inadequate, leading to excessive body roll in corners, uncontrolled bouncing over bumps, and a general feeling of instability. This compromised performance isn't just uncomfortable; it can impact safety and the vehicle's long-term wear.

The primary culprits behind this decline are worn-out damping mechanisms, fluid degradation, and piston seal failure. These issues reduce the shock absorber's ability to control suspension movement, allowing the vehicle to pitch, dive, and sway more than it should. Overloading your vehicle, frequent aggressive driving, or exposure to harsh road conditions like potholes and rough terrain accelerate this wear, pushing your suspension past its intended limits.
Identifying Signs of Failing Shocks
Recognizing the symptoms is key to proactive replacement. Look for a consistently rough or bouncy ride, even on smooth surfaces. You might notice increased nose-diving during braking or excessive squatting when accelerating. If your vehicle feels unstable or wallows in turns, or if you observe oil leaks on the shock body, it's a clear indication that your shocks are no longer performing optimally.
This deterioration doesn't just affect comfort; it directly impacts your tires' grip and wear patterns, potentially causing uneven wear and reducing their lifespan. The overall driving experience becomes less confident and more fatiguing.

The core of the Bilstein B6 4600's effectiveness lies in its monotube construction and proprietary valving. This design separates the gas and oil, preventing aeration and foaming that plague conventional shocks under stress. This ensures consistent damping performance even during prolonged, demanding use, such as towing or navigating rough terrain. The result is a significant improvement in vehicle control, stability, and ride comfort.

Installation is Paramount
Ensure that your Bilstein B6 4600 shocks are installed by a qualified technician. Proper alignment after installation is critical, as incorrect angles can lead to premature tire wear and compromise the shock's effectiveness. Always follow the manufacturer's torque specifications for all mounting hardware to prevent loosening or damage to the shock body or mounting points.
Clean the shock body periodically, especially after driving in muddy or salty conditions, to prevent corrosion and maintain seal integrity.
The primary consideration involves respecting your vehicle's load capacity. While the B6 4600 excels at handling increased loads, exceeding the Gross Vehicle Weight Rating (GVWR) consistently will place undue stress on the entire suspension system, including the shocks. This can lead to accelerated wear beyond what the shocks are designed to endure, potentially impacting other components like springs and bushings.
Routine Inspections and Driving Habits
Regularly inspect your shocks for any signs of leaks, damage, or abnormal noise. Check the mounting points for tightness and listen for any clunking or rattling sounds, particularly over uneven surfaces. A short test drive after installation and periodically thereafter can help identify any new issues promptly. This mechanism is critical for preventing minor problems from escalating into major repairs.
Adopting smoother driving habits, such as avoiding sharp impacts with potholes and minimizing aggressive cornering when not necessary, will also contribute to the longevity of your shocks and overall suspension health.
